What is the secret to a tender brisket?
We cook our brisket at 250 degrees Fahrenheit (F) using cherry or apple wood from the Northwest. This temperature will break down the connective tissue, rendering some of the intramuscular fat, which in turn keeps the tenderness, and juicy flavor.

What is the best cooking method for brisket?
All brisket, no matter which cut you choose, is a tough cut of meat that needs to be cooked low and slow: think oven, slow cooker or indirect heat on a grill.

Does brisket need to be covered in liquid?
The fat not only releases flavor, it also protects the brisket from drying out on top. When braising, keep about one-half to two-thirds of the brisket covered with liquid at all times. Too much liquid and you’re stewing rather than braising.

Is it better to marinate or dry rub for brisket?
In addition to flavor, a rub also adds texture and is great for larger pieces of food like brisket, ribs, steak and certain types of fish. A marinade is a mixture of spices, plus an acidic liquid like vinegar, citrus or wine. The acidity helps tenderize tougher cuts of meat while also intensifying the flavor.
How long should you marinate brisket?
Plan on marinating your brisket for more than 1 hour per pound, but no more than 2 hours per pound. Most brisket will require marinating overnight, so plan ahead. Since brisket is a large cut of meat, a 1-gallon zip-top bag won’t do the trick.

How long does brisket take to cook?
Our general rule of thumb is to plan on between 30 and 60 minutes per pound. For example, a 16-pound brisket cooked at 275 degrees Fahrenheit will take between 10 and 12 hours. The entire process from trimming, injection, seasoning, and cooking will take between 18 and 20 hours.
